What Are Metal Furring Channels?
Metal furring channels are lightweight steel sections used to level or support surfaces where drywall or ceiling panels are attached. Their unique hat-shaped or “Z” profile offers high rigidity with minimal weight, which makes them ideal for suspending ceilings or framing non-load-bearing partitions. The correct metal furring channel size enhances the flatness and precision of interior finishes.
Common Metal Furring Channel Sizes
Manufacturers produce metal furring channels in several standard sizes to accommodate different project requirements. Typical dimensions include:
-
Widths ranging from 16mm to 75mm
-
Heights from 25mm to 40mm
-
Thickness between 0.5mm to 1.2mm
The selection of metal furring channel sizes depends on the application—smaller sizes are used for light-duty installations, while larger profiles are suited for heavy cladding or acoustic ceilings.
Applications and Benefits
Using the proper metal furring channel size helps achieve superior soundproofing, moisture resistance, and fire safety. These channels are commonly used in:
-
Drywall ceiling systems
-
Wall linings and partitions
-
Acoustic and thermal insulation frameworks
-
Exterior façade substructures
In addition, galvanized steel furring channels resist corrosion, ensuring long-term stability and minimal maintenance.
